The Gender Unit of the National Peace Council had an engagement with the Fire Service Ladies Association on 19th March as part of the celebration of the 2024 International Women’s Day. The theme for the event was Inspire Inclusion – the role of the ladies in the Security Service and the National Peace Council in peacebuilding before, during and after the 2024 election.
Her Eminence Mrs Joana Adzoa Opare in her opening remark said the role of Ladies in the Security Service and the National Peace Council in peacebuilding before, during and after the 2024 election is crucial. Both entities can contribute to building trust, and community relations, ensuring security and preventing violence through proactive engagement with communities.
The leadership and some members of the Immigration Ladies Association (IMMILAC) also participated in the event.
